X,Yand Z are partners sharing profits and losses in the ratio 4:2:3.z retires and he surrendered 1/9th of his share in favour of x and the remaining in favour of y . the new profit sharing ratio of x and y is:

X's New Share=4/9+1/9=5/9
Y's New Share=2/9+2/9=4/9
Hence,
Z's 1/9 share surrendered to X.
Then,
Remaining share of Z means 2/9 will be surrendered to Y.
New Profit Sharing Ratio Of X and Y=5:4
